Medical Supplies for Home

Recovering from illness or injury can sometimes feel like a daunting task. However, with the right medical supplies readily available at home, you can empower yourself to achieve a smoother and more comfortable recovery.

A well-stocked home medical kit can greatly improve your ability to manage common ailments and promote healing. From essential items like bandages and pain relievers to specialized equipment for conditions like diabetes or respiratory issues, having the necessary supplies on hand can make a world of difference.

Consider these key categories when compiling your home medical kit:

* First aid essentials: Bandages, gauze, antiseptic wipes, antibiotic ointment

* Pain management: Over-the-counter pain relievers, ice packs

* Temperature monitoring: Digital thermometer, fever reducer medications

* Respiratory support: Humidifiers, saline solutions, cough drops

* Support aids: Canes, walkers, crutches

Remember to consult with your doctor or pharmacist for personalized recommendations based on your unique needs. By proactively preparing with the suitable medical supplies, you can create a safe and supportive environment for recovery at home.

Home Health Care Solutions: From Support to Wound Care

Home health care solutions are revolutionizing the way individuals receive medical attention and support in the comfort of their own homes. A here wide range of services is available to meet diverse needs, from assisting with daily activities such as bathing and dressing to providing specialized care for chronic conditions.

Certified nurses and aides play a vital role in delivering personalized care plans tailored to each patient's specific requirements. For those with mobility challenges, home health care professionals offer assistance with walking, transferring, and using assistive devices.

Wound care is another critical aspect of home health care, where trained nurses provide comprehensive treatment for a variety of wounds, such as diabetic ulcers, pressure sores, and surgical incisions. They meticulously clean and dress wounds, monitor healing progress, and provide education on proper wound care techniques to patients and their families.

Through compassionate care and skilled intervention, home health solutions empower individuals to maintain their independence and improve their overall health.
